Need your opinions...
I normally just read through posts, and not post my own topics as much... i've been lifting for about a year seriously, and am happy with my gains but I just cannot seem to gain weight. I dont think my frame could get much bigger than it is now without gaining. I'm 20 years old, soon to be 21 in 2 months.. i'm 5'11 and about 158lbs.. for the past month i've been eating like CRAZY (yes, counting calories and things) and I havent gained an ounce from when I used to eat low calorie. I am seriously considering steroids and want to know you're opinions on them, and which may benefit me the most so that I can do research and decide if it's right for me, and how to properly admistrate them. I'd prefer to stay away from needles, but as I've read the pills are killer on the liver... So please, a few opinions, no bashing.

its simple cals in vs cals out. if you take in more than you burn, you will gain weight(period). so my guess is your diet isnt on par. i would post your diet, and macros in the diet section. try bumping your kcals by 500. if you start to gain weight within a week, keep them there until weight gain halts.. then bump them again.
